function ImageObj (_a,_b,_c)
{
	Img=new Object();
	Img.imagepath = _a;
	Img.imagedesc = _b;
	Img.thumbnail = _c;
	return Img;
}
	function printImages()
	{
		this.TotalImages = imagearr.length;
		this.ImagePosition=0;
		this.swap=Fswap;
		this.next=FswapNext;
		this.prev=FswapPrev;

		if(this.TotalImages > 0)
		{

			if(this.TotalImages>1)
			{
				document.write("<a href='javascript:pima.next()'>");
			}

			document.write("<img border='0' id='imagecontainer' src='"+ imagearr[0].imagepath +"'>");

			if(this.TotalImages>1)
			{
				document.write("</a>");
			}
			
			//document.write("<div id='imagedesc' style='width:320px;'>"+unescape(imagearr[0].imagedesc)+"&nbsp;</div>")

		}

		return this;

		function Fswap()
		{
			//imagedescok = unescape(imagearr[this.ImagePosition].imagedesc).replace(/^\s*/,  '').replace(/\s*$/, '');
			document.getElementById("imagecontainer").src = imagearr[this.ImagePosition].imagepath;
			//document.getElementById("imagedesc").childNodes[0].nodeValue = imagedescok; 
		}

		function FswapNext()
		{
			if(this.ImagePosition >= this.TotalImages-1)
				this.ImagePosition = 0;
			else
				this.ImagePosition++;
			this.swap();

		}

		function FswapPrev()
		{
			if(this.ImagePosition < 0)
				this.ImagePosition = this.TotalImages-1;
			else
				this.ImagePosition--;
			this.swap();
		}
	}